It’s DIRECTV’s 29th birthday on June 17! To celebrate and to see how far we have come, here are a few fun facts about the history of DIRECTV:

  • DIRECTV is Born (June 17, 1994) The first DIRECTV system was bought by Lemoyne Martin at “Cowboy Maloney’s” electronics store in Jackson, MI
  • The First Sports Package (1994) DIRECTV launches NFL Sunday Ticket, allowing football fans to watch the full slate of out-of-marker games on Sundays
  • Entertainment to the Skies (2000) DIRECTV introduces the first live in-flight television service for airlines on JetBlue
  • Going Local (2002) DIRECTV deploys the first local-into-local spot beam satellite to beam all local channels for the top 41 markets in the US
  • Content in High-Definition (2005) DIRECTV launches High-Def local channels using Spaceway satellites, and followed with 100+ HD National channels, sparking the US’s appetite for HDTV
  • A New Sports Experience (2008) DIRECTV launches the Game Mix channels with NFL Sunday Ticket, allowing customers to watch 8 games at once
  • On the Move (2011) DIRECTV is the first service to allow you to take your DVR content on-the-go with the GenieGO product
  • More Rooms, Less Wires (2014) DIRECTV launches the Wireless Genie Mini and Wireless Video Bridge, bringing high-def live video to any room in our customer’s homes without running extra wires
  • First in 4K (2014) DIRECTV introduces the first 4K UHD content with Push VOD rentals, followed with live sports in 4K with the 2016 Masters Tournament (Golf) and 25 MLB games
  • TV Wherever, Whenever (2016) DIRECTV NOW “General Market” streaming service launches with Cloud DVR
  • Smart, Superior Streaming (2020) The AT&T TV premium streaming service launches nationally
  • DIRECTV All-In on Video (2021) DIRECTV becomes a standalone company with a singular focus on video
  • Gemini Product Launch (2023) DIRECTV’s first product launch in over 7 years
